To me, the thrill is in watching a piece of string and a sliver of steel evolve into something breathtaking. So, often, I get caught in the thrill of the creation, that I pay no heed to such practical matters as "what I'm going to use this for".

 

What I'm planning to do soon, is to get 2 large pieces of plexiglass, and have them suspended from the living room ceiling, with a doily in the middle, and molly bolts or something that I can remove periodically and switch the pieces out. (We have a very small house, as 2-stories go - 1120 sq ft - and a slanted ceiling in the living room that goes to the top of the 2nd floor, with a loft looking down. Space is at a premium, but the architecture is wonderful, and I think this would accent the whole place. Light would shine through, and the cats & kid can't reach to destroy.

I like to frame them then give them as gifts. :) A lot of my family that I have given them to have very limited 'safe' space (ie where little hands, staining liquids, dust, etc. can't reach). My new thing is making them coaster size and then setting them in a resin mold...saw it in a magazine a while back and loved the idea.
